The sweeper reclaims orphaned volumes and stale snapshots left behind when Fernvale provisioning jobs abort mid-flight. It runs as a low-priority daemon, scanning in paginated batches and deleting only resources unclaimed past the grace period. Dry-run mode is the default for the first release; enforcement flips on after one clean cycle. The operative constants for the initial rollout are as follows.

constants for yaduf-fahag:
BUDGETS = {
    "kelix": 528,
    "briwyn": 734,
}

**Release checklist — SnackRoute Planner v2.4**

Hey plugin folks: before you ship anything against the new restock API, double-check that your slot-mapping hooks still resolve machine IDs through the v2 resolver, not the deprecated lookup table. Run your plugin once against the Fairhollow depot sandbox and confirm the restock route renders without gaps. Once that passes, grab the token from the line below and paste it into your release notes.

build token for tawif-bahip: htk31_68bba16e1afabfef4ecc69408c06f16

Hi release channel,

For the on-call engineer: tailspout, our internal log-tailing CLI, shipped version 4.2 tonight. It fixes the dropped-line issue on high-volume streams and adds a reconnect flag, which you should use during incident triage. Please upgrade before your shift starts. The build token for this release is printed below for verification.

session token of kahag-bawip = htk6_729d08

If the Quenby upload pipeline starts flagging valid UTF-8 files as Latin-1, the culprit is almost always the detection sampler reading only the first 512 bytes — files with late multibyte characters get misclassified. Bump the sample window in the Thornbury config and rerun the charset test suite before retrying the failed jobs. Never force a charset override globally. Each detection run emits a trace token, recorded below for correlation.

build token for bageg-yahof: htk3_673